Web8 mei 2024 · The Importance of Stanzas. 1.Stanzas separate prose from poetry. A poem is often recognized at a glance because of the stanzas. 2. Stanzas simplify the process of memorizing poems. 3. Stanzas group specific lines with the same idea to ease the reader's understanding. 4. Stanzas help to define formal types of poems. WebSestina. A complex French verse form, usually unrhymed, consisting of six stanzas of six lines each and a three-line envoi. The end words of the first stanza are repeated in a different order as end words in each of the subsequent five stanzas; the closing envoi contains all six words, two per line, placed in the middle and at the end of the ... Web16 aug. 2024 · Last updated: Aug 16, 2024 • 3 min read With an odd number of lines, the tercet is less popular than the couplet (a two-line stanza) or the quatrain (a four-line stanza) . The pace of a tercet is often slower, lending itself to a more somber tone. WebRead the poem. Web16 aug. 2024 · A stanza with three lines that either all rhyme or the first and the third line rhyme—which is called an ABA rhyming pattern. A poem made up of tercets and concludes with a couplet is called a “terza rima.” Quatrain. A stanza with four lines with the second and fourth lines rhyming. Quintain. A stanza with five lines. WebThe Trianglet is an invented shape poem found in Berg’s Pathways for the Poet. It forms the shape of a triangle and was created by Mina M Sutherland . The elements of the trianglet are: a decastich, a poem in 10 lines. syllabic, 1-2-3-4-5-5-4-3-2-1 syllables per line. composed with the 1st word repeated as the last word. WebBy Joseph Elliott. Note poetry that does not break up into stanzas, composed of lines of similar rhythm and length, is known as stichic verse. Ballade: This lyric poem (not to be confused with a ballad) typically comes in three stanzas of eight lines each, and ends with a four-line stanza. The rhyme scheme for a ballade is ABABBCBC. 4.
